Discover the Versatility of USDA Loans for Your Dream Home
If you are dreaming of owning a home but worried about the financial aspect, there is a great option available to you that can help make this dream a reality. Many people are not aware of the benefits of USDA loans, which can provide the flexibility and support you need to buy a home in a rural area. This type of loan is backed by the U.S. Department of Agriculture and is designed to assist those in low to moderate-income households.
One of the key advantages of USDA loans is that they offer 100% financing. This means you might not need to make a down payment at all. For first-time homebuyers, this is a significant benefit as it allows you to keep your savings for other important expenses, such as moving costs or home repairs. By eliminating the need for a down payment, USDA loans can make it easier for you to step into homeownership sooner rather than later.
Additionally, USDA loans come with competitive interest rates and lower monthly mortgage insurance costs compared to conventional loans. This can make your monthly payments more affordable, allowing you to manage your finances better. The goal of these loans is to make homeownership accessible to more families, especially in rural areas where housing options may be limited.
Another important feature of USDA loans is their flexible credit requirements. Many lenders who offer these loans are more willing to work with applicants who may not have a perfect credit score. This can be a game changer for many people who have struggled to qualify for other types of loans in the past. If you have had some bumps in your financial history, don’t be discouraged; USDA loans could still be a great option for you.
When considering a USDA loan, it’s also important to understand the property eligibility requirements. USDA loans are specifically designed for homes located in designated rural areas. However, you might be surprised to find that many suburban areas also qualify. This opens up a wider range of options for you when looking for your dream home. You may also find that USDA loans offer longer loan terms, often up to 33 or even 38 years. This can help reduce your monthly payment amount, making it easier for you to maintain your budget. With lower payments, you can allocate funds toward other important aspects of your life, such as saving for your children's education or preparing for retirement.
